===Other Poké Balls===
These Poké Balls are too unusual to fit in with other groups of Poké Balls, and some are so unusual that it is questionable if they even qualify as Poké Balls.  Most of these have separate articles, which describe their unique properties in greater detail.
====In the Games====
[[Pester Ball|Pester Balls]]
: Seen in [[Pokémon Snap]], this unusual Poké Ball cannot catch Pokémon.  Instead, it releases an irritating gas.
[[GS Ball]]
: Seen in [[Pokémon Crystal]], this Poké Ball cannot catch Pokémon.  Instead, it is a special item that can be used to make {{p|Celebi}} appear in the [[Ilex Forest]].
====In the Anime====
Pre-Poké Ball Objects
: There are multiple artifacts and antiques which have similar properties to modern Poké Balls but are not technically the same thing - some, in fact, are not even balls.  These range from unusual artifacts found in the ancient city of [[Pokémopolis]] which contain [[Giant Pokémon]] inside (seen in [[EP072]]) to antique Poké Balls which look similar to their modern-day equivalents but have an altered design and are made from a more fragile material (seen in [[EP232]]).  Given that these were made before the development of the technology used in modern Poké Balls, the workings behind these objects are a mystery.
[[Eye Ball|Eye Balls]]
: Official name unknown.  Marked by an eerie eye incorporated into their design, these Poké Balls were created and used by [[Mewtwo (anime)|Mewtwo]] in [[Mewtwo Strikes Back]].  They can be moved around easily with Mewtwo's {{t|Psychic}} powers, and they can capture any Pokémon, including those which are already inside other Poké Balls.  Mewtwo used these to gather Pokémon to be cloned.
[[GS Ball]]
: This was in the possession of [[Professor Ivy]], who gave it to [[Ash]], who in turn gave it to [[Kurt]] to study.  Despite this, its purpose is completely unknown, since it was never mentioned again after being given to Kurt, and has most likely been forgotten.  There is a large amount of fan speculation as to what purpose it holds.
[[Dark Ball|Dark Balls]]
: Used by [[Vicious]] in [[Pokémon 4Ever]].  Presumably technology of [[Team Rocket]], these Poké Balls will take over the mind of any Pokémon caught by them, making them turn into mindless servants of whoever caught them.  These were used to capture multiple Pokémon, including {{p|Celebi}}.
